I went to a Garden Show at the weekend..as well as garden things they also had art and craft stalls, jewellery , sculptures etc.
One persons sculptures were really lovely and very unusual. Each sculpture was an interesting shaped piece of natural stone and the centre had been cut away and simple styalised, intertwined figures carved in to it. The carved centre was highly polished,smooth stone which made a beautiful contrast to the outer rough, natural stone. Very hard for me to describe them properly in words....but they were very beautiful and appealing. Bren |
